Standard is what a normal quotation assumes. Precision is available on nominated features and is priced separately, because it needs extra setups, in-process gauging and CMM verification. Call out only the features that need it — blanket-tightening a drawing is the single most common reason a quote comes back expensive.

What We Need to Quote CNC Saw Cutting Incoloy 825
- GeometrySTEP or IGES for the 3D model, plus a PDF drawing if you have tolerance callouts. A dimensioned sketch is enough to start.
- MaterialThe exact Incoloy 825 grade and condition — temper, heat-treat state or hardness. If you are not sure, tell us the function and we will suggest one.
- QuantityPrototype count and the expected annual volume. Both change how the part is made and therefore what it costs.
- TolerancesWhich features are critical. Everything else runs to our standard tolerance, which is what keeps the price sensible.
- FinishSurface treatment, cosmetic requirements, and any faces that must be masked.
- DocumentsWhether you need a material certificate, dimensional report, FAIR or PPAP with the shipment.
Missing something from the list is not a problem — send what you have. We will come back with the specific questions rather than a generic form.
